520 ## - SUMMARY, ETC.
Summary, etc Considers Predictive Maintenance (PdM) a subset of Condition Based Maintenance (CBM), and must obey the same underlying rules and pre-requisites that apply to it. Yet, PdM is new because it takes advantage of emerging digital technology in sensing, acquiring data, communicating the data, and processing it.
